Hi,

I finally upgraded from LOS official 16.0 to 17.1 following these steps:
- Backup
- Reboot TWRP
- Flash latest available 3.4.0-0 TWRP
- Flash firmware hotfix1
- Flash the LineageOS 17.1
- Flash OpenGapps (nano)
- Reboot & initialize
- Flash latest Magisk (20.4) from TWRP

OS seems to work, i noted few issues so far:
- 4G or WiFi icons display "no internet connection" whereas i obviously have internet access from both (tried to desactivate one then the other to test, and internet is OK). Seems like an icon inversion.
Edit: Fixed by a deactivate/cache clean/re-activate of AFWall+ , which was limiting connections for an unknown reason
- All my camera apps (latest Arnova custom GCam & integrated LOS one) always force closes. I tried to clean cache/data of both apps. No success, still force closes :(
Edit: Cameras force closes have been fixed by installing latest Magisk module "OnePlus 5/5T Front Camera Fix (V5.7)" (https://www.celsoazevedo.com/files/android/google-camera/op5fix/) :highfive:

Hope this helps someone.
